In a surprising turn of events following the Buffalo Bills’ disappointing 23-16 loss to the New England Patriots, quarterback Mitchell Trubisky has made headlines by sending a clear message to the organization regarding the implications of losing on purpose. His comments have sparked intense discussions among fans and analysts, raising questions about the integrity of the game and the future direction of the franchise.

The game against the Patriots was largely viewed as meaningless for the Bills, who had already secured their playoff position. With star quarterback Josh Allen only playing one snap before being replaced by Trubisky, many speculated that the team may have been more focused on player health and achieving individual milestones rather than securing a victory. Trubisky’s performance—15 completions on 21 attempts for 101 yards—was overshadowed by the loss, but it was his post-game comments that truly caught attention.

In his post-game interview, Trubisky expressed frustration over the perception that losing was acceptable in this situation. “We play to win every time we step on that field,” he stated emphatically. “Losing on purpose is not in our DNA as competitors. We owe it to ourselves and our fans to give our best effort, regardless of the stakes.” This declaration has resonated with many fans who feel that every game should be treated with integrity and respect.
